Dead Battery?
I just bought a '96 1500 4x4 5.9L fitted with a plow. I am not running the truck daily b/c I am going to use it as primarily as a plow truck for my driveway. However I have started it up every couple of days since I've bought it. I went out yesterday and it seems that the battery has died. It started to crank but wasn't producing enough power to get it going. I jumped it and it started fine. Today same thing. Does anyone know if I put a meter on it what type of reading I should get with a good battery?

You can do an ignition off-draw (IOD) test to see if anything if using too much juice with the truck off.

Ten years may be a good run for a battery, others here would know better. My battery died after 3 years. The dealership figured out that the the light harness in the glovebox was broken. It NEVER turned off, even when it was closed. It took 3 years to do it, but that's what killed mine.
